[решенно] переход на новую версию pythona 3,1

http://paste.org.ru/?cm5bsd

начилось после того как я перешол на новую версию питона 3.1...

 *  ('ebuild', '/', 'media-libs/alsa-lib-1.0.21a', 'merge'), Log file:
 *   '/var/tmp/portage/media-libs/alsa-lib-1.0.21a/temp/build.log'
 *  ('ebuild', '/', 'sys-libs/tdb-1.2.1', 'merge'), Log file:
 *   '/var/tmp/portage/sys-libs/tdb-1.2.1/temp/build.log'
 *  ('ebuild', '/', 'x11-libs/vte-0.24.3', 'merge'), Log file:
 *   '/var/tmp/portage/x11-libs/vte-0.24.3/temp/build.log'

после обновления питона, вотч то вышло...решил с начало...подумал я что линковка по перепуталась питона...вресии...
решил удалить его полность. -C
но при удалении вышла ошибка что типа нужно удалить /var/db/pkg/dev- * lang/python-2.6.5-r3 3,1 версию..

The problem occurred while executing the ebuild file named
 * 'python-3.1.2-r4.ebuild' located in the '/var/db/pkg/dev-
 * lang/python-3.1.2-r4' directory. If necessary, manually remove the
 * environment.bz2 file and/or the ebuild file located in that directory.
The problem occurred while executing the ebuild file named
 * 'python-2.6.5-r3.ebuild' located in the '/var/db/pkg/dev-
 * lang/python-2.6.5-r3' directory. If necessary, manually remove the
 * environment.bz2 file and/or the ebuild file located in that directory.
 * 

но их там не оказалось

dev-lang # ls -a
.  ..  lua-5.1.4-r4  nasm-2.07  perl-5.8.8-r8  php-5.2.14  swig-1.3.36  tcl-8.5.7  yasm-0.8.0

помогите разобраться..так не хочеться черутиться.

Мало чего понятно. Но

Мало чего понятно.
Но единственно хочеться спросить,кто вас просил переходить на 3.1?

тестирую, и вот теперь понял

тестирую, и вот теперь понял что зря...но как вернуться...ладно прийдеться черуутиться.

Что бы ты не делал , жизнь слишком коротка!
Блог о BSD системах.

bagas написал(а): тестирую, и

bagas написал(а):
тестирую, и вот теперь понял что зря...но как вернуться...ладно прийдеться черуутиться.

А новости для кого пишут? :)

eselect python set X не?

:wq
--
Live free or die

eselect python set X

eselect python set X не?

пусто...нетуц не одной версии.думаю в ручьную скачать пакет питона и ./config make install. вижу толдько такое решение.

Что бы ты не делал , жизнь слишком коротка!
Блог о BSD системах.

bagas написал(а): eselect

bagas написал(а):
eselect python set X не?
пусто...нетуц не одной версии.

Не торопись.
Что говорит eix?

bagas написал(а):
думаю в ручьную скачать пакет питона и ./config make install. вижу толдько такое решение.

Так пакет или исходники?
Не делай так, Шлака получится...

Наверное уже на будущее: есть такая полезная фича: buildsyspkg. Возьми её на карандаш.

:wq
--
Live free or die

eix видит пакеты

eix видит пакеты питоновские...но емерджи не может устоновить..даже запуститься...изо плохой линковки

job ~ # emerge --info
-su: /usr/bin/emerge: /usr/bin/python: плохой интерпретатор: Нет такого файла или каталога
job ~ # 

да я понимаю что поверх портажей нельзя ставить...шалка не оберешься...как быть тогда?

Что бы ты не делал , жизнь слишком коротка!
Блог о BSD системах.

вообщем сделал так...скачал с

вообщем сделал так...скачал с репы пакет питона...
сконвигурировалл с такми флагами...

./configure --prefix=/usr --mandir=/usr/share/man --infodir=/usr/share/info --datadir=/usr/share --sysconfdir=/etc --localstatedir=/var/lib --with-fpectl --enable-shared --infodir=/usr/share/info --mandir=/usr/share/man

make && make install

и после сделал линковку

ln -fs /usr/bin/python2.6 /usr/bin/python2
ln -fs /usr/bin/python2 /usr/bin/python

теперь вроде все нормально...вообщем обновление мира покажит!Всем спасибо!

Что бы ты не делал , жизнь слишком коротка!
Блог о BSD системах.

почитать FAQ?

почитать FAQ?

Нащяльника, мая сервира паставиль, фрибизьдя инсталя сделаль, апачи сабраль, пыхапе патключиль, сапускаю, а ано - ажамбех пашамбе эшельбе шайтанама!

Может быть вам взять

Может быть вам взять у кого нибудь собранный пакет .tbz и поставить себе через emerge -k или распаковать в корень,если через emerge не встанет?

Ну тогда если уж на то пошло

Ну тогда если уж на то пощло ставим через emerge -g (BINHOST) а потом пересобрать его в системе из исходников
http://tinderbox.dev.gentoo.org/default-linux/

知る者は言わず言う者は知らず
"Бабло, побеждает даже зло"

вот начал пересобирать мир..и

вот начал пересобирать мир..и конечно питона...
вот что выдал..

 *      /usr/include/python2.6/ast.h
 *      /usr/include/python2.6/Python-ast.h
 *      /usr/include/python2.6/structseq.h
 *      /usr/include/python2.6/cellobject.h
 *      /usr/include/python2.6/bytes_methods.h
 *      /usr/include/python2.6/metagrammar.h
 *      /usr/include/python2.6/modsupport.h
 *      /usr/include/python2.6/longintrepr.h
 *      /usr/include/python2.6/pyconfig.h
 *      /usr/include/python2.6/patchlevel.h
 *      /usr/lib/libpython2.6.so
 * 
 * Searching all installed packages for file collisions...
 * 
 * Press Ctrl-C to Stop

конечно список больше!

Что бы ты не делал , жизнь слишком коротка!
Блог о BSD системах.

Неизбежный результат

Неизбежный результат установки в обход portage. Тем более такого важного системного пакета как питон.

разобрался revdep-rebuild

разобрался revdep-rebuild творит чудеса! потом мир нормально пересобрался.
Спасибо всем за внимание!

Что бы ты не делал , жизнь слишком коротка!
Блог о BSD системах.

Настройки просмотра комментариев

Выберите нужный метод показа комментариев и нажмите "Сохранить установки".